What happens when the life you built collapses in an instant?
Alice had it all—a successful career as a PA, two children, her love story with her husband, an ER doctor. But beneath the surface of their city life, pressure mounted, connection frayed, and her husband, lost in the grind, made a final, devastating choice. Alice was left behind—shattered, alone, and drowning in grief.
The Art of Soft Landing is not just a story of loss—it's a journey of rebirth. After the unthinkable, Alice leaves the city that consumed them both and retreats to the countryside, seeking silence, space, and a way to breathe again.
Through eight gentle chapters—like quiet seasons of healing—she rediscovers herself. From honoring tired muscles and quiet signals to walking like she has nowhere to be, Alice learns that rest is not earned, and peace is not found in hustle—but in presence. This book mirrors her transformation: soft, intentional, and deeply compassionate.
Imagine trading noise for stillness, guilt for grace, and grief for glimmers of light.
This is for anyone who has lost their way after loss—who needs permission to rest, to feel, to rebuild on their own terms. The Art of Soft Landing doesn't offer quick fixes. It offers something better: a companion for the long night, and hope for the morning.
